who says you always have to wear your engagement ring?

Wear whatever you want but not many rings. I mean whoever answered you that you have 9 other fingers probably doesn't know how hideous would look to have different rings with different gemstones on each finger!!!! Don't ever do that, unless you want to look like from a commercial promoting rings.

I would wear one ring whose stone matches the (or one of the) color of your clothing. I would wear max 2 rings. If you wear multiple rings on a hand, that's already a fashion statement. I'm thinking multiple silver rings, in different shapes or sizes or similar. If you wear jewelry on multiple fingers, the rings have to match or to be in harmony with each other.

In this last case make sure that you wear simple clothing since the focal point of you will be the jewelry on your hand.
